| 3/14/26 | ![]() AT#987 - Travel to Slovenia | Hear about travel to Slovenia as Chris talks with travel writer Sam Baldwin about an active, slightly off-the-beaten-path itinerary through one of Europe’s most underrated countries. This week's show is supported by the new Smart Travel Podcast. Travel smarter — and spend less — with help from NerdWallet. Check out Smart Travel here. Sam has been visiting Slovenia since 2007, lived there for five years, and recommends a road trip that combines Ljubljana, alpine lakes, mountain scenery, rivers, wine country, and a few unusual cultural experiences. His experiences of living, working, and exploring the wildlife and wild places of this stunning country are told in his travel memoir book, Dormice & Moonshine: Falling for Slovenia. Why should you go to Slovenia? Sam describes Slovenia as beautiful, safe, compact, and surprisingly diverse. In a short drive, you can go from alpine scenery to Mediterranean-influenced landscapes, from lakes and mountains to wine regions and warm rivers. He also emphasizes that Slovenia feels much more Central European than many travelers expect. ... https://amateurtraveler.com/travel-to-slovenia/ Learn more about your ad choices. | 3/7/26 | ![]() AT#986 - Travel to Dublin, Ireland | Hear about travel to Dublin, Ireland, as the Amateur Traveler talks to tour guide Garvan Rushe from DublinTourGuide.ie about the capital and largest city of Ireland. This week's show is supported by the new Smart Travel Podcast. Travel smarter — and spend less — with help from NerdWallet. Check out Smart Travel here. Why should you go to Dublin? Garvan describes Dublin as approachable and human in scale, a capital that feels more like a town than a sprawling metropolis. Visitors often find a sense of connection here, whether or not they have Irish ancestry. The city’s story reflects its complex past: British rule for over 700 years followed by independence only about a century ago, leaving visible traces in architecture, monuments, and institutions. Practical Orientation Stay on the south side of the River Liffey for convenience and quieter nights. Avoid lodging in Temple Bar if you want sleep, though it is worth visiting for nightlife. Dublin’s small size makes it easy to explore on foot or via guided walking tours. If arriving on a red-eye from North America, ease into sightseeing with a shorter itinerary. ... https://amateurtraveler.com/travel-to-dublin-ireland-2/ Learn more about your ad choices. | 2/4/26 | ![]() MT#10 - Christmas Markets in Europe | Hear about travel to Christmas Markets in Europe as the Amateur Traveler talks to Justin Barnes of JustinAndCrystal.com about his visit to markets in 32 different cities across 12 countries. Justin's Core Itinerary Philosophy Visit 3–5 destinations total, ideally within 4 hours of each other by train. Base yourself in larger cities and use day trips to nearby towns when possible. Travel by train with light luggage (backpack style) and stay near train stations or old towns. Aim for early–mid December, before the final pre-Christmas weekend crowds and before many markets close around Dec 23–24 ... https://amateurtraveler.com/christmas-markets-in-europe/ Learn more about your ad choices.
